I was banded yesterday and Praise God everything went well. I had to have hernia repair done also, but EVERYTHING WENT GREAT! I will be honest and say that I had the worst gas pain ever after I was awaken. I just didn't expect that, but I've been takin pain Meds and I'm MUCH better. The gas is from the air that's pumped into your abdomen during the surgery. It's not your normal gas...trust me it's not.... NOW, remember we are all different everything doesn't affect us all the same. I had my procedure about 15 hrs ago and I'm soooo much better. Pray, take your med, include gas-x and walk.
